SUSE: 2020:3349-1 Important: Buffer Overflow In Kernel Firmware

SUSE Security Update: Resolution for kernel-firmware addresses critical vulnerability concerns with high severity.
An update that fixes one vulnerability is now available

Summary

This update for kernel-firmware fixes the following issue: - CVE-2020-12321: Updated the Intel Bluetooth firmware for buffer overflow security bugs (bsc#1178671). Patch Instructions: To install this SUSE Security Update use the SUSE recommended installation methods like YaST online_update or "zypper patch".
